#11946d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#11946d is composed of 6.7% red, 58%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.4%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 162.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 32.4%. #11946d color hex could be obtained by blending #22ffda with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#11946d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010705 is the darkest color, while #f5f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#11946d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505553 is the less saturated color, while #04a172 is the most saturated one.
